Arithmetic progression's basic formula:

The last term = the first term+(number of terms-1)× tolerance.

Number of items = (last item-first item) ÷ tolerance+1

The first item = the last item-(item number-1)× tolerance

Sum = (first item+last item) × number of items ÷2
